Offering for sale: One lot consisting of three LP records by three different legends of Rock and Roll from the early 1960s. There is no copyright date on any of the albums but none of the label addresses include a zip code either which likely dates them to at least pre-1965. The three albums have been used and could use some cleaning off but they do not appear to have been abused. The albums have moderate surface wear but all seams are intact and the corners are mildly worn. Specifically the three albums in this lot are:
- THE BUDDY HOLLY STORY -- from Coral Records -- includes "Peggy Sue" and "Every Day"on one side and "That'll Be The Day" and "Oh Boy" on the flip side (among others). With original inner sleeve. Accompanied by "the Crickets".
- ROCK'n ROLL STAGE SHOW -- BILL HALEY and his comets -- from Decca Records -- includes "Hey Then, There Now" and "Tonight's The Night". Very likely this is from the late 1950s. Back cover gives detailed history of Bill and the Comets -- last reference is to Bill's upcoming tour of Western U.S. and Europe scheduled for 1957.
- GOING TO THE VENTURES DANCE PARTY -- from Dolton Records -- includes "Loco-Motion", "Venus", "Limbo Rock" and "Gandy Dancer". Back of album gives Hollywood address form Ventures fan club. Cover touts popular dances of the day.
